From c6b6a492a4ea05b33f12c3b4f488885e74050e3a Mon Sep 17 00:00:00 2001 From: Umesh Agashe Date: Thu, 13 Oct 2016 13:31:19 -0700 Subject: [PATCH] HBASE-16789 Moved old Compaction Tool (CT) to LegacyCompactionTool and added new CT as CompactionTool class. Old CT, now LegacyCompactionTool is changed it to work with MasterStorage, RegionStorage APIs. It still takes FS directory paths as an input. The new CT takes table, regions and column families as an input and uses RegionStorage/ MasterStorage APIs to compact store files. Map Reduce functionality of old CT is not yet implemented in the new CT as there are on-going discussions about it.
